Redefining the treatment of Chagas disease: a review of recent clinical and pharmacological data for a novel formulation of nifurtimox.

Nifurtimox has been used for over 50 years to treat patients with Chagas disease, a potentially life-threatening neglected tropical disease caused by the protozoan parasite Trypanosoma cruzi.
